Task-dependency of the neural correlates of episodic encoding as measured by fMRI.

作者信息

Otten L J, Rugg M D

机构信息

Institute of Cognitive Neuroscience, University College London, 17 Queen Square, London WC1N 3AR, UK.

出版信息

Cereb Cortex. 2001 Dec;11(12):1150-60. doi: 10.1093/cercor/11.12.1150.

DOI:10.1093/cercor/11.12.1150
PMID:11709486
Abstract

Using event-related functional magnetic resonance imaging (fMRI), the neural correlates of memory encoding can be studied by contrasting item-related activity elicited in a study task according to whether the items are remembered or forgotten in a subsequent memory test. Previous studies using this approach have implicated the left prefrontal cortex in the successful encoding of verbal material into episodic memory when the study task is semantic in nature. In the current study, we asked whether the neural correlates of episodic encoding differ depending on type of study task. Seventeen volunteers participated in an event-related fMRI experiment in which at study, volunteers were cued to make either animacy or syllable judgements about words. A recognition memory test followed after a delay of approximately 15 min. For the animacy task, words that were subsequently remembered showed greater activation in left and medial prefrontal regions. For the syllable task, by contrast, successful memory for words was associated with activations in bilateral intraparietal sulcus, bilateral fusiform gyrus, right prefrontal cortex and left superior occipital gyrus. These findings suggest that the brain networks supporting episodic encoding differ according to study task.

使用事件相关功能磁共振成像(fMRI),通过对比在研究任务中根据项目在后续记忆测试中是被记住还是被遗忘而引发的与项目相关的活动,就可以研究记忆编码的神经关联。以前使用这种方法的研究表明,当研究任务本质上是语义性的时候,左前额叶皮层参与了将言语材料成功编码到情景记忆中。在当前的研究中,我们探讨了情景编码的神经关联是否会因研究任务类型的不同而有所差异。17名志愿者参与了一项事件相关fMRI实验,在研究过程中,志愿者被提示对单词做出关于生动性或音节的判断。大约15分钟的延迟后进行识别记忆测试。对于生动性任务,随后被记住的单词在左前额叶和内侧前额叶区域表现出更强的激活。相比之下,对于音节任务,单词的成功记忆与双侧顶内沟、双侧梭状回、右前额叶皮层和左枕上回的激活有关。这些发现表明,支持情景编码的脑网络会因研究任务的不同而有所差异。
